TALK of a national energy research centre is in the air again. So I asked Prime Minister Tony Blair about the proposals, which I hear he and David King, the government’s Chief Scientific Adviser, set great store by.

Blair said the Department for Trade and Industry leads the field on this matter. Establishing such a centre was a key recommendation in last autumn’s review – led by King – of government support for energy research.
